Equatorial Guinea vs Mauritius: tax rates compared

Equatorial Guinea has an income tax rate of 25%, 5pp above Mauritius's 20%. The 200-country average is 28%: both sit below it.

Verified data covers four of the six tracked tax types for both countries; every rate below is cited to its source and dated.

Equatorial Guinea has a corporate tax rate of 25%, 10pp above Mauritius's 15%. The 201-country average is 22.6%: Equatorial Guinea sits above it, Mauritius sits below it.

Equatorial Guinea and Mauritius share the same VAT rate: 15%. The 181-country average is 15%: Equatorial Guinea matches the world average, Mauritius matches the world average. Equatorial Guinea's figure is dated 2025-11-21 and Mauritius's 2026-06-15, so the two rates come from different data vintages.
